FORT WORTH, Texas (AP) — Mattie Parker declared victory Saturday as the next mayor of Fort Worth, Texas, keeping it one of America's biggest cities with a GOP mayor. The 37-year-old Parker was in a runoff with Deborah Peoples, a former Democratic county chairwoman who would have been the city’s first Black mayor. Peoples conceded defeat as Parker had more than 53% of the vote with ballots still being counted

The attack took place in the landlocked nation of Burkina Faso, where the government said the perpetrators also burned homes and the market in the village of Solhan, in the country’s eastern Yagha province... Attacks by jihadists linked to al Qaeda and an ISIS affiliated group called the Islamic State in West Africa’s Sahel region have displaced tens of thousands of people in recent months. In the past two years, more than 1.14 million people have lost homes and livelihoods in the poor country, which is also hosting some 20,000 refugees from neighboring Mali who are seeking safety from jihadist...

The director of the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) is pleading with parents to vaccinate their teenagers against the coronavirus. It comes as a new report from the federal health agency found that COVID-19-related hospitalizations in U.S. children between ages 12 and 17 rose by 116 percent in April. At the time, vaccines were not approved for youngsters under age 16, with Pfizer-BioNTech getting the official nod from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) on May 10. The report found one out of three kids who were hospitalized required admission to intensive care units (ICUs) and nearly...
